Hi - I just checked (still had my old Trinity on my desk :D) The sides of the old mouse have a different shape to the V2, so they don't fit. The panels of the old version are a bit longer and also the shape of the box (where the buttons are) is different, so even with Dremel and co it might be difficult. Personally, I usually use the 12 panel (for MMOs) and find that the new one has a much better feel than the old one. The keys are more differentiated to feel, there is a 6 and a 2 panel included. Hello ElDübel. With the Naga V2 Pro it is possible to connect to several devices. E.g. gaming PC via 2.4 Ghz and with the Mac via Bluetooth. The mouse has a 2.4-OFF-Bluetooth switch at the bottom. If you want to connect the mouse to your Mac, then via Bluetooth. The Razer website also explains how.
